Overview

"Phosphate ion regulation" refers to the complex physiological process that maintains phosphate (inorganic phosphorus, Pi) balance in the body. This process integrates intestinal absorption, renal handling, bone storage, and bone resorption, and is controlled primarily by the coordinated action of hormones such as parathyroid hormone (PTH), fibroblast growth factor 23 (FGF23), and vitamin D (calcitriol), along with proteins like α-klotho and sodium-phosphate cotransporters (NaPi-IIa, NaPi-IIb)[3][4]. Disturbances in this regulatory system lead to clinical complications such as bone disease, cardiovascular pathology, and metabolic dysfunction.
